How to remove Windows Stability Center rogue anti-spyware

Malware Description:
Windows Stability Center is fraudulent software from the vast malware family encompassing a significant niche in the world of fake security applications. This program is a follower of Windows Expansion System – a counterfeit antivirus and system improvement tool released the other day. Just like all the apps representing this group, Windows Stability Center has a characteristic interface that differs from the rest of the clones by the name only. Shortly after entering your computer, Windows Stability Center changes the way your system works. It messes up the sequence of launching processes after PC startup and manages to get its own executable triggered on a priority basis. When running on your machine, Windows Stability Center overrides all the other applications. It displays scanners that aim to denote the detection of harmful items such as malware, as well as potential risks to the functioning of your OS (Registry errors and other serious system malfunctions). Of course the issues reported in Windows Stability Center’s ads are in fact imaginary and unrelated with the actual condition of your Operating System. The rogueware deliberately states you have those problems so that you want to do whatever it takes for fixing them all. At that point, Windows Stability Center recommends you a solution which consists in activating its license. Even though this scam program promises to get things straight after you purchase its full version, it will in fact do absolutely none of that. You will definitely not benefit from having the registered version of Windows Stability Center at your disposal. Moreover if it stays on your machine for a bit longer, it may contribute to compromising your privacy and disrupting your system further.

How to remove Windows Stability Center manually:
Manual removal of Windows Stability Center is a feasible objective if you have sufficient expertise in dealing with program files, processes, .dll files and registry entries.

The files to be deleted are listed below:

  • %UserProfile%\Application Data\[random].exe

The registry entries that need to be removed are as follows:

  • H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Image File Execution Options\avastui.exe “Debugger” = ‘svchost.exe’
  • H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Image File Execution Options\egui.exe “Debugger” = ‘svchost.exe’
  • H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Image File Execution Options\ekrn.exe “Debugger” = ‘svchost.exe’
  • H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Image File Execution Options\msascui.exe “Debugger” = ‘svchost.exe’
  • H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Image File Execution Options\msmpeng.exe “Debugger” = ‘svchost.exe’
  • H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Image File Execution Options\msseces.exe “Debugger” = ‘svchost.exe’
  • H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\SystemRestore “DisableSR ” = ’1′

Please be aware that manual removal of Windows Stability Center is a cumbersome process and does not always ensure complete deletion of the malware, due to the fact that some files might be hidden or may get reanimated automatically afterwards. Moreover, manual interference of this kind may cause damage to the system.
